Output 7820df8b26b80f31f02fd2a23eff059761bc449b49e538fffe1e7177480bf53e:3

value
8500150
script pubkey
OP_0 OP_PUSHBYTES_20 13313736ca032bfdada00dbfb68bdd72538d2fbf
address
bc1qzvcnwdk2qv4lmtdqpklmdz7awffc6tal0qd903
transaction
7820df8b26b80f31f02fd2a23eff059761bc449b49e538fffe1e7177480bf53e
spent
true